Kerala Campus conference has a glorious legacy of over 25 years since its beginning in St.Teresa’s College, Ernakulam in 1991.It has inspired many to live their blessed lives with the Lord. It reinforces faith and helps us realise how enchanting it is to be the bearers of His kingdom.

Jesus Youth holds a magnificent spectrum of ministries all over Kerala brimming with people from all walks of life. The Campus Ministry varies among Engineering Colleges,Medical and Paramedical Colleges, Arts and Science Colleg-es, Nursing Colleges, Law Colleges and other Technical Institutes all connected by a common string of

piety. Campus Conference 2015 aims at passing on the vision ‘Transforming Campuses into Faith Formation centres’. We who are called to be fishers of men have great things to do in our Cam-puses... We are chosen to radiate Christ.

Preparations of all sorts for every facet of this programme have been done vigorously for months. Every Jesus Youth ministry has gath-ered itself and are all set for the big days. November 2014 marks a consequential month for KCC 2015. It was during this month that the Lord’s plan to bring together all the Campuses across Kerala was realised by our leaders.The General Coordination team met on 12 Aug, the media team meeting on 14 Aug and on the 15th of August the Programme team met. A training programme for volunteers and junior resources was held on 13 Aug 2015. A total of 7 subregion wise pre-conferenc-es were conducted for the partici-pants. Spirituality unfailingly plays a vital role in the very subsistence of every human being. Notions pertaining to God and religion have always held prime importance in this context. In connection with KCC 2015, a survey was conducted exclusively for the youth during the last few months and we have observed certain trends among the youth. About 58% of the partici-pants believe that God is the kernel of their existence whereas only 34% believe that religion is important for spiritual life. As we further analyze the data collected during this survey, we can easily come to the consensus that we are dealing with a generation which has well defined priorities and set standards. Further as we expand our radius of observation, we find some surprising facts regarding the so called 'new generation', with a negative connotation. One exciting point in this data is that 85% of them do not actually drink or smoke, which indicates their increased awareness on mat-ters regarding health and wellness. Similarly, 68% of them say that they are

proud of their families and value their happiness the most over academ-ics, career and friends. This reveals the values that have been successfully incorporated into their psyche . Social networking which has become one of the prime features of our times has contributed in abundance towards every positive change in this generation, which contradicts popular belief. A good number of people make use of such facilities for the propagation of faith. We can doubtlessly state that almost 77% of the youth today make all crucial decisions especially regarding the courses that they pursue on their own which will decide the course of their lives. They have great plans for settling down and relishing life. We live amongst independent, strong people who have original opinions on all matters of concern. They dream for themselves which acts like fuel for their lives and demand the world to transform for them. They actually do cater a lot of faith and enthusiasm but in a different manner.
